<?php
/***********************************************
* File : statemanager.php
* Project : Z-Push
* Descr : The StateManager uses a IStateMachine
* implementation to save data.
* SyncKey's are of the form {UUID}N, in
* which UUID is allocated during the
* first sync, and N is incremented
* for each request to 'GetNewSyncKey()'.
* A sync state is simple an opaque
* string value that can differ
* for each backend used - normally
* a list of items as the backend has
* sent them to the PIM. The backend
* can then use this backend
* information to compute the increments
* with current data.
* See FileStateMachine and IStateMachine
* for additional information.

class StateManager {
const FIXEDHIERARCHYCOUNTER = 99999;
// backend storage types
const BACKENDSTORAGE_PERMANENT = 1;
const BACKENDSTORAGE_STATE = 2;
private $statemachine;
private $device;
private $hierarchyOperation = false;
private $deleteOldStates = false;
private $foldertype;
private $uuid;
private $oldStateCounter;
private $newStateCounter;
private $synchedFolders;
/**
* Constructor
*
* @access public
*/
public function StateManager() {
$this->statemachine = ZPush::GetStateMachine();
$this->hierarchyOperation = ZPush::HierarchyCommand(Request::GetCommandCode());
$this->deleteOldStates = (Request::GetCommandCode() === ZPush::COMMAND_SYNC || $this->hierarchyOperation);
$this->synchedFolders = array();
}
/**
* Prevents the StateMachine from removing old states
*
* @access public
* @return void
*/
public function DoNotDeleteOldStates() {
$this->deleteOldStates = false;
}
/**
* Sets an ASDevice for the Statemanager to work with
*
* @param ASDevice $device
*
* @access public
* @return boolean
*/
public function SetDevice(&$device) {
$this->device = $device;
return true;
}
/**
* Returns an array will all synchronized folderids
*
* @access public
* @return array
*/
public function GetSynchedFolders() {
$synched = array();
foreach ($this->device->GetAllFolderIds() as $folderid) {
$uuid = $this->device->GetFolderUUID($folderid);
if ($uuid)
$synched[] = $folderid;
}
return $synched;
}
/**
* Returns a folder state (SyncParameters) for a folder id
*
* @param $folderid
*
* @access public
* @return SyncParameters
*/
public function GetSynchedFolderState($folderid) {
// new SyncParameters are cached
if (isset($this->synchedFolders[$folderid]))
return $this->synchedFolders[$folderid];
$uuid = $this->device->GetFolderUUID($folderid);
if ($uuid) {
try {
$data = $this->statemachine->GetState($this->device->GetDeviceId(), IStateMachine::FOLDERDATA, $uuid);
if ($data !== false) {
$this->synchedFolders[$folderid] = $data;
}
}
catch (StateNotFoundException $ex) { }
}
if (!isset($this->synchedFolders[$folderid]))
$this->synchedFolders[$folderid] = new SyncParameters();
return $this->synchedFolders[$folderid];
}
/**
* Saves a folder state - SyncParameters object
*
* @param SyncParamerters $spa
*
* @access public
* @return boolean
*/
public function SetSynchedFolderState($spa) {
// make sure the current uuid is linked on the device for the folder.
// if not, old states will be automatically removed and the new ones linked
self::LinkState($this->device, $spa->GetUuid(), $spa->GetFolderId());
$spa->SetReferencePolicyKey($this->device->GetPolicyKey());
return $this->statemachine->SetState($spa, $this->device->GetDeviceId(), IStateMachine::FOLDERDATA, $spa->GetUuid());
}
/**
* Gets the new sync key for a specified sync key. The new sync state must be
* associated to this sync key when calling SetSyncState()
*
* @param string $synckey
*
* @access public
* @return string
*/
function GetNewSyncKey($synckey) {
if(!isset($synckey) || $synckey == "0" || $synckey == false) {
$this->uuid = $this->getNewUuid();
$this->newStateCounter = 1;
}
else {
list($uuid, $counter) = self::ParseStateKey($synckey);
$this->uuid = $uuid;
$this->newStateCounter = $counter + 1;
}
return self::BuildStateKey($this->uuid, $this->newStateCounter);
}
/**
* Gets the state for a specified synckey (uuid + counter)
*
* @param string $synckey
*
* @access public
* @return string
* @throws StateInvalidException, StateNotFoundException
*/
public function GetSyncState($synckey) {
// No sync state for sync key '0'
if($synckey == "0") {
$this->oldStateCounter = 0;
return "";
}
// Check if synckey is allowed and set uuid and counter
list($this->uuid, $this->oldStateCounter) = self::ParseStateKey($synckey);
// make sure the hierarchy cache is in place
if ($this->hierarchyOperation)
$this->loadHierarchyCache();
// the state machine will discard any sync states before this one, as they are no longer required
return $this->statemachine->GetState($this->device->GetDeviceId(), IStateMachine::DEFTYPE, $this->uuid, $this->oldStateCounter, $this->deleteOldStates);
}
/**
* Writes the sync state to a new synckey
*
* @param string $synckey
* @param string $syncstate
* @param string $folderid (opt) the synckey is associated with the folder - should always be set when performing CONTENT operations
*
* @access public
* @return boolean
* @throws StateInvalidException
*/
public function SetSyncState($synckey, $syncstate, $folderid = false) {
$internalkey = self::BuildStateKey($this->uuid, $this->newStateCounter);
if ($this->oldStateCounter != 0 && $synckey != $internalkey)
throw new StateInvalidException(sprintf("Unexpected synckey value oldcounter: '%s' synckey: '%s' internal key: '%s'", $this->oldStateCounter, $synckey, $internalkey));
// make sure the hierarchy cache is also saved
if ($this->hierarchyOperation)
$this->saveHierarchyCache();
// announce this uuid to the device, while old uuid/states should be deleted
self::LinkState($this->device, $this->uuid, $folderid);
return $this->statemachine->SetState($syncstate, $this->device->GetDeviceId(), IStateMachine::DEFTYPE, $this->uuid, $this->newStateCounter);
}

/**
* Links a folderid to the a UUID
* Old states are removed if an folderid is linked to a new UUID
* assisting the StateMachine to get rid of old data.
*
* @param ASDevice $device
* @param string $uuid the uuid to link to
* @param string $folderid (opt) if not set, hierarchy state is linked
*
* @access public
* @return boolean
*/
static public function LinkState(&$device, $newUuid, $folderid = false) {
$savedUuid = $device->GetFolderUUID($folderid);
// delete 'old' states!
if ($savedUuid != $newUuid) {
// remove states but no need to notify device
self::UnLinkState($device, $folderid, false);
ZLog::Write(LOGLEVEL_DEBUG, sprintf("StateManager::linkState(#ASDevice, '%s','%s'): linked to uuid '%s'.", $newUuid, (($folderid === false)?'HierarchyCache':$folderid), $newUuid));
return $device->SetFolderUUID($newUuid, $folderid);
}
return true;
}
/**
* UnLinks all states from a folder id
* Old states are removed assisting the StateMachine to get rid of old data.
* The UUID is then removed from the device
*
* @param ASDevice $device
* @param string $folderid
* @param boolean $removeFromDevice indicates if the device should be
* notified that the state was removed
* @param boolean $retrieveUUIDFromDevice indicates if the UUID should be retrieved from
* device. If not true this parameter will be used as UUID.
*
* @access public
* @return boolean
*/
static public function UnLinkState(&$device, $folderid, $removeFromDevice = true, $retrieveUUIDFromDevice = true) {
if ($retrieveUUIDFromDevice === true)
$savedUuid = $device->GetFolderUUID($folderid);
else
$savedUuid = $retrieveUUIDFromDevice;
if ($savedUuid) {
ZLog::Write(LOGLEVEL_DEBUG, sprintf("StateManager::UnLinkState('%s'): saved state '%s' will be deleted.", $folderid, $savedUuid));
ZPush::GetStateMachine()->CleanStates($device->GetDeviceId(), IStateMachine::DEFTYPE, $savedUuid, self::FIXEDHIERARCHYCOUNTER *2);
ZPush::GetStateMachine()->CleanStates($device->GetDeviceId(), IStateMachine::FOLDERDATA, $savedUuid); // CPO
ZPush::GetStateMachine()->CleanStates($device->GetDeviceId(), IStateMachine::FAILSAVE, $savedUuid, self::FIXEDHIERARCHYCOUNTER *2);
ZPush::GetStateMachine()->CleanStates($device->GetDeviceId(), IStateMachine::BACKENDSTORAGE, $savedUuid, self::FIXEDHIERARCHYCOUNTER *2);
// remove all messages which could not be synched before
$device->RemoveIgnoredMessage($folderid, false);
if ($folderid === false && $savedUuid !== false)
ZPush::GetStateMachine()->CleanStates($device->GetDeviceId(), IStateMachine::HIERARCHY, $savedUuid, self::FIXEDHIERARCHYCOUNTER *2);
}
// delete this id from the uuid cache
if ($removeFromDevice)
return $device->SetFolderUUID(false, $folderid);
else
return true;
}
/**
* Parses a SyncKey and returns UUID and counter
*
* @param string $synckey
*
* @access public
* @return array uuid, counter
* @throws StateInvalidException
*/
static public function ParseStateKey($synckey) {
$matches = array();
if(!preg_match('/^\{([0-9A-Za-z-]+)\}([0-9]+)$/', $synckey, $matches))
throw new StateInvalidException(sprintf("SyncKey '%s' is invalid", $synckey));
return array($matches[1], (int)$matches[2]);
}
/**
* Builds a SyncKey from a UUID and counter
*
* @param string $uuid
* @param int $counter
*
* @access public
* @return string syncKey
* @throws StateInvalidException
*/
static public function BuildStateKey($uuid, $counter) {
if(!preg_match('/^([0-9A-Za-z-]+)$/', $uuid, $matches))
throw new StateInvalidException(sprintf("UUID '%s' is invalid", $uuid));
return "{" . $uuid . "}" . $counter;
}
